DEPARTMENT OVERVIEW

UCSC Extension Silicon Valley (UNEX) combines the academic excellence of the University of California with the expertise of seasoned practitioners. This collaboration provides advanced professional training that addresses the real-world needs of people who work and live in Silicon Valley and beyond. UNEX is comprised of four academic programs: Creating Equity in STEAM, Professional and Continuing Education Program, UC Scout, and the Smarter Balanced Assessment Consortium. UNEX also oversees and operates a 100,000 square foot building.

The UNEX division has an operating budget of $40-$45M, 350 faculty instructors, and 120 staff employees. As a division of UC Santa Cruz, UNEX is responsible for managing its operations across each of its business units to a high degree of financial accountability. The finance department is responsible for the management of business operations, the chart of accounts, accounts receivable, accounts payable, budget, and financial controls.

JOB SUMMARY

Under the general supervision of the Director of Finance and Business Services, the Financial Services Analyst supports divisional accounting and financial operations using professional financial concepts and best practices. The incumbent plays a pivotal role in analyzing financial, operational, HR, and procurement data to drive data-informed decision-making, and contributes to the overall success of UNEX.

The Financial Services Analyst oversees diverse areas including P/L, Balance Sheet, and Cash Flow data. The role is detail-focused and has data-driven responsibilities that require collaboration with all parts of the division to expand financial data analytics for business partners.

JOB DUTIES

50% - Financial Services & Business Services

  • Lead month-end financial and management reporting creation and analysis.
  • Conduct procurement, payables, and month-end reporting analysis.
  • Disseminate business insights influencing decision-making across cross-functional teams.
  • Document business processes and workflows in Google Drive, Asana, and Confluence.

30% - Reporting and Analysis

  • Create visually compelling charts and graphs to communicate findings effectively to both technical and non-technical audiences.
  • Extract and analyze data from financial systems, operations, HR, and procurement to support data-driven decision-making.
  • Conduct exploratory data analysis to identify trends, patterns, and anomalies in financial datasets.

20% - Stakeholder Management

  • Participate in the development of reports and dashboards for key stakeholders, enhancing decision-making processes.
  • Perform statistical analysis to generate meaningful insights and support business objectives.
